In the ancient days, when the world was young and the sky was painted with stars untouched by light, there was a legend about the origin of man and the moon, passed down through generations in whispers and songs.In the beginning, there was only chaos. From this chaos emerged two primordial beings, siblings known as Kael and Luna. Kael was the embodiment of the Earth—strong, steady, and filled with untamed potential. Luna was the essence of the sky—mystical, serene, and ever-changing.The two siblings wandered through the void, their curiosity and love for creation unquenchable. Kael, with his powerful hands, molded mountains, carved valleys, and created vast oceans. Luna, with her delicate touch, adorned the night sky with stars, each one a masterpiece of light and hope.Despite their harmonious relationship, Kael felt a deep emptiness within. The Earth was beautiful, but it was lifeless, and his heart yearned for something more. One night, he shared his longing with Luna, who listened intently, her eyes reflecting the stars she had crafted."We need life," Kael said. "Something to breathe, to move, to give meaning to the beauty we've created."Luna nodded. "But what kind of life, dear brother? The creatures of the sky are ethereal and free. Should we not create beings that can traverse the Earth with the same grace?"Kael smiled, his eyes gleaming with excitement. "Yes, but they must be grounded, like the Earth itself. They must have a connection to the soil, to the mountains and the seas."Together, they began their greatest creation. Kael shaped beings from clay and breathed his essence into them, giving them strength and resilience. Luna, with her ethereal magic, granted them wisdom, creativity, and a touch of the divine. These beings became the first humans, endowed with the gifts of both the Earth and the sky.For many years, the humans thrived, living in harmony with the land and the stars. They built great civilizations, learned to harness the power of nature, and gazed up at the sky with wonder and gratitude. Kael and Luna watched over them with pride and love, guiding them through their journey.However, as time passed, a great darkness began to spread. The humans, in their quest for knowledge and power, grew arrogant and greedy. They waged wars, destroyed their environment, and forgot the sacred balance that Kael and Luna had instilled in them. The world was once again on the brink of chaos.Heartbroken, Luna wept, her tears falling from the sky like shimmering silver droplets. Kael, too, was filled with sorrow, his once unyielding spirit now burdened by the destruction wrought by their creation.In their despair, the siblings knew they had to act. Luna decided to leave the Earth and reside in the sky permanently, becoming the moon. From there, she would watch over the humans, a constant reminder of the balance they had forsaken. Her light would guide them in the darkness, a symbol of hope and a call to return to harmony.Kael, with a heavy heart, sank deep into the Earth, his essence becoming one with the land. He vowed to support the humans silently, providing them with the strength and resources they needed to rebuild and remember their origins.As Luna ascended to the sky, her light bathed the world in a gentle, silvery glow. The humans, seeing the moon's soft radiance, felt a stirring in their hearts—a longing for the balance they had lost. They began to rebuild their societies with a newfound respect for the Earth and the heavens.Generations passed, and the legend of Kael and Luna became a sacred story, a reminder of the delicate balance between creation and destruction. The moon, ever watchful, continued to light the night, guiding humanity with its eternal glow. And though Kael remained hidden beneath the Earth, his spirit lived on in the strength and resilience of the people he and Luna had created.
